URL的組成部分

2022-09-13 11:09:07 字數 1249 閱讀 3768

構造乙個完整的

url例子:

乙個完整的url包括:協議部分、網域名稱部分、埠部分、虛擬目錄部分、檔名部分、引數部分、錨部分

1.協議:模式/協議(scheme),

在internet

中可使用多種協議,如

等。在」

」後面的「

//」為分隔符

2.網域名稱

也可使用

ip位址作為網域名稱使用。

3.

不是乙個

url必須的部分,如果省略埠部分,將採用預設埠。

4.虛擬目錄:從網域名稱後的第乙個「

/」開始到最後乙個「

/」為止。虛擬目錄不是乙個

url必須的部分。

5.檔名:從網域名稱後的最後乙個「

/」至「?」(或「#」或至結束)為止,是檔名部分

。檔名部分不是乙個

url必須的部分,如果省略該部分,則使用預設的檔名。

7.引數:從「?」開始到「

#」(或至結束)為止之間的部分為引數部分,又稱搜尋部分、查詢部分。

引數間用「

&」作為分隔符。

6.:或稱片段(fragment),

請求不包括錨部分,從「

#」開始到最後,都是錨部分。本例中的錨部分是「

r_70732423

「。錨部分不是乙個

url必須的部分。

錨點作用:開啟使用者頁面時滾動到該錨點位置。如:乙個html頁面中有一段**【...

】,該url

的hash

為r_70732423

完整結構說明:

基本url包含模式(或稱協議)、伺服器名稱(或

ip//授權/

路徑?查詢」。

完整的、帶有授權部分的普通統一資源標誌符語法看上去如下:協議:

//使用者名稱:密碼

@子網域名稱.網域名稱

.頂級網域名稱

:埠號/目錄

/檔名.檔案字尾?引數

=值#標誌。

url組成部分

1.協議部分 該url的協議部分為 http 這代表網頁使用的是http協議。在internet中可以使用多種協議,如http,ftp等等本例中使用的是http協議。在 http 後面的 為分隔符 3.埠部分 跟在網域名稱後面的是埠,網域名稱和埠之間使用 作為分隔符。埠不是乙個url必須的部分,如果...

url的組成部分

分析 從上面的url可以看出,乙個完整的url包括以下幾部分 1.協議部分 protoca l 該url的協議部分為 http 這代表網頁使用的是http協議。在internet中可以使用多種協議,如http,ftp等等本例中使用的是http協議。在 http 後面的 為分隔符 3.埠部分 port...

URL的組成部分

構造乙個完整的url例子 乙個完整的url包括 協議部分 網域名稱部分 埠部分 虛擬目錄部分 檔名部分 引數部分 錨部分 1.協議 模式 協議 scheme 在internet中可使用多種協議,如http,ftp等。在 http 後面的 為分隔符 3.埠 不是乙個url必須的部分,如果省略埠部分,將...